Ffos Llas 2.08 - Handicap Hurdle - Class 5 - 3 miles - 17 run - Going - Good to Soft (likely to be softer than that!)
 
Not often we get such a big and competitive field here and it's a tricky puzzle.
 
I want to take on Buck Bravo and Cavaciano at these prices. Another Frontier is an obvious danger and starting point for Twiston-Davies team whose form so far has been less impressive than usual at the time of year. It has won off a break but usually throws in a few sloppy jumps and not sure it's fantastic value but one I fear.
 
Memphis Belle too is a clear danger, won last time, up 8lbs but this is new territory stamina wise and it's a long old trek down those straights especially turning in. Ring Minella interested mt at big odds but would be much happier of Good Going.
 
So, 1/2 point each way on COLLINGWOOD COURT who fell last time out when starting to run on. A 3 mile P2P winner, ideal trip and Going no problem and a strict form interpretation through that minor grade P2P win with one who is now with Lucinda Russell indicates that this is a mark that should be about right an exploitable upped in trip.
 
At the bottom of the market LAYERTHORPE is a horse who knows how to win, at the trip and on this type of ground. A treble no less off marks of 83-88-92 a while back. Nothing in recent runs but had 3 so should have NO fitness concerns and back of a mark of 93 so getting back to "win range". It's clearly got a bit to prove but the booking of James Bowen catches the eye and has won on soft. I think it'll be all about getting the horse settled, in to a rhythm and as deep in to the race as possible and let the horse enjoy racing again.
